O. | I think he Naim DVD5 looks like it will really appeal to Naim fans, but ultimately you have to say it's somewhat behind the times in regard to it's picture features.
1. The DVD5 has Faroudja deinterlacing, which is easily beaten by the ABT deinterlacer within the 139; about the best deinterlacer there is for both video & film material. You will notice music DVD's (shot in video) completely free of jagged lines with the DV139. Faoudja is a bit old now, and of course can cause the dreaded mackroblocking effect, which, believe me, will get you very upset if you pay this kind of money for a DVD player.
2. DVD5 doesn't appear to do any upscaling from what I can see of the specs. The DV139 uses about the best scaling upto 1080p without buying an external video processor.
The DVD5 also can't play SACD's, but I don't know if that's important to you.
I initially thought the DVD5 would be great if using with an external video processor, but it seems you can't output interlaced over it's DVI connection.
I'm sure CD will deliver on the DVD5, and so does the DV139. I think the DVD5 would be most considered by those already with Naim kit.
Really, if you want the best video free from artefacts, and getting superb audio from CD/DVD-A/SACD, the Arcam DV139 is hard to beat, and possibly only by spending much much more.

Well so here's what i know so far:
I've heard the DVD5 on on the naim 202/200 ( with ATC scm 40 speakers) which sounded absolutely great, and the dvd picture on a 50' panasonic plasma was very good.
I heard the dv139 but on an avp700 bi wiring to Monitor audio gs20's thanks to a P1000.good sound but really not great, i didn't get as excited as with the naim. I am willing to believe that it is due to the amp&speaker which were just not good enough.
On the other hand: DVD wise... it's the best picture i've ever seen! clearly better than the dvd5!
Hence I am trying to go an demo the 139 with the naim setup... sometime this week perhaps if the dealer gets one in...
